Having had a good look at my two cars (B4 and B44) I can't help but wonder just how functional the huge rear wings really are.
Sure enough, at full tilt I can imagine there's enough airflow over a car to make a measurable difference but at track cornering speeds (where I'd imagine it'd be of most use) is it more of a cosmetic piece of 'man jewellery'? I wonder if any of these cars have ever been anywhere near a windtunnel? |
